He has investigated and performed accident reconstruction in several hundred boat and ship accidents. From pleasure boats (power and sail) to every type of commercial vessels, including passenger ships, cargo ships, tankers, container ships, bulk carriers, dredgers, fishing boats, tugboats, barges, crew boats, offshore supply boats and drilling rigs. Accidents include: personal injury, equipment failure, collisions, propeller injury, slip and fall, stairs, ladders, capsizing, sinking, latent defects, etc.

Expert was involved in the design, construction and trials of drillships and semi-submersible rigs, and for the past 35 years he has investigated capsizing and sinking of different units of offshore equipment such as drillship, semi-submersible drilling rigs, jack-ups and personal injury accidents on these units, including accidents on the drilling floor, in the mud room in life boats and accidents involving cranes and personal transfer baskets.

Consulting Services:
Dynamic instability of unlimited power boat and many pleasure boat accidents and incidents.
 
Investigation of the flooding of the city of New Orleans.
 
Capsizing of a tug boat and numerous casualties involving commercial vessels and offshore oil equipment.
 
Sinking of a passenger boat, resulting in the death of 13 people and several other major disasters such as loss of 99 people during the sinking of a drilling rig in Singapore.
 
Explosion of a gasoline tank and various fires and explosions.

Expert Witness:
During the past 35 years he has been retained by attorneys and/or insurance companies in over 1300 cases, and has testified in federal and state courts and/or by deposition more than 500 times.
